The Finite English Verb Group
A Working Book
Majzoub R. Omer & Ayisha H. Mohamed
The Finite English Verb Group is primarily intended for ESL/EFL
teachers of English as well as undergraduate university students of
English grammar. The text is unique in its approach, combining
detailed, comprehensive discussion of theoretical concepts with
practical applications. Its main defining features are:
* It identifies and defines the major categories and sub-categories of
meanings/forms in the finite English verb group.
* It shows the different ways in which the meanings/forms can be
combined in the finite English verb group.
* It contains hundreds of examples, tables, figures, and diagrams which
serve to illustrate and explain the different theoretical concepts
discussed.
* It contains a large number of exercises which are meant to provide
intensive practice for the book user.
* It contains an answer key to the questions in the exercises whose
purpose is to provide a reference point as needed. In this way, the book
is useful for self-study undertaken by advanced students and teachers of
English grammar.
Dr. Majzoub R. Omer is Assistant Professor of Applied Linguistics at
the College of Women Education, Tabuk, Saudi Arabia. Dr. Ayisha H.
Mohamed is Assistant Professor of Applied Linguistics at the Police
Training College, Abu Dhabi, United Arab Emirates.
